🚇 🗺️ Getting There
The Lane Transit District (LTD) bus system is a great option for navigating Downtown Eugene and Springfield without a car. Many routes converge in the downtown area, making it easy to access shops, restaurants, and attractions. Consider purchasing a monthly pass for cost savings if you plan to use public transit frequently.
Yes, Downtown Eugene is generally walkable, with many shops, restaurants, and points of interest concentrated in the central area. However, be aware of the urban environment and plan your routes accordingly.
Parking is available in various garages and street parking spots throughout Downtown Eugene. Rates and availability can vary, so it's advisable to check local parking authority information for the most up-to-date details. Some visitors have noted creative repurposing of parking meters. :)
Yes, ride-sharing services like Uber and Lyft typically operate in Eugene, providing convenient transportation options to and from Downtown Eugene.
From Eugene Airport (EUG), you can take a taxi, rideshare service, or the LTD bus system to reach Downtown Eugene. The bus route will likely involve a transfer but is a budget-friendly option.

🍽️ 🛍️ Shopping & Dining
The main shopping areas are along Willamette Street and surrounding blocks, featuring a mix of boutiques, vintage stores, and local shops. The 5th Street Public Market also offers a curated selection of unique goods.
Ghost Town Outfitters is a popular spot for vintage finds, as highlighted by TikTok creators. You can also explore other thrift stores and consignment shops scattered throughout the downtown area.
Downtown Eugene offers a diverse culinary scene, from casual eateries and food trucks like Allthaid-Up Thai food to more upscale dining at places like Gordon Tavern. You'll find options for various tastes and budgets.
Yes, Provisions Market at the 5th Street Public Market is highly recommended for its excellent coffee and unique drink selections. Several other cafes also dot the downtown area.
Allthaid-Up, a Thai food truck run by Franz & Lek, is a notable mention for its authentic flavors and is located in Downtown Eugene.

🎫 🏨 Accommodation
The Gordon Hotel is a highly-rated art-centric boutique hotel in the heart of downtown, connected to the 5th Street Public Market. Other options like Campus Inn and Suites and Holiday Inn Express are also located downtown.
While luxury options exist, there are also more budget-conscious choices like the Campus Inn and Suites and Days Inn by Wyndham in the downtown vicinity.
Several hotels are conveniently located near the University of Oregon and Downtown Eugene, including Campus Inn and Suites and Holiday Inn Express Eugene Downtown University.
The Gordon Hotel is a prime example of an art-centric boutique hotel offering a unique stay experience in Downtown Eugene.
Amenities vary by hotel, but many downtown Eugene hotels offer standard services like Wi-Fi, breakfast, and fitness centers. The Gordon Hotel, for instance, offers welcome drinks.
